The public sector makes up for an important part of our economy. According to estimates by the OECD (2008) a large share of the labor force in OECD countries is employed by the public sector. These public sector workers provide a wide range of goods and services to the public. Examples of services that are publicly provided range from education, health care, transport, garbage collection, to public safety. This large variety in public services suggests that all people, at some point in their lifetime, will either have to deal with or rely on public service. The performance of public sector organizations, therefore, receives considerable attention from the public. Even more so, because public services are paid for by taxes. People expect good services and value for tax money. The delivery of public goods and services is highly labor intensive.
